The Goonies Jackpot King slot review summary

The Goonies Jackpot King uses a 5×3 layout with 20 fixed paylines and a branded setup based on the 1985 movie. Blueprint Gaming keeps the base game simple, with regular symbol wins and larger payouts through the feature rounds.

Three scatters trigger One-Eyed Willy’s Bonus Wheel, which can award cash prizes, free spins, pick bonuses, wild features, or access to the Jackpot King game. The slot also includes wild reels, colossal symbols, mystery-symbol changes, Jackpot King crown respins, and some bonus rounds built around scenes and characters from the movie.

The larger win potential comes from the progressive Jackpot King prize, which is shared across Blueprint’s jackpot network and changes as players spin.

Bonus features

The Goonies Jackpot King combines the original Goonies feature set with Blueprint’s Jackpot King Deluxe system. In total, the game includes 12 core features, split into 6 base-game modifiers and 6 Prize Wheel bonus rounds, plus the separate Jackpot King Deluxe feature.

The main trigger is 3 or more bonus scatter symbols anywhere on the reels, which activates One-Eyed Willy’s Prize Wheel that decides which bonus round you enter.

During regular spins, one of six base-game modifiers can apply before the result lands that can trigger on their own and sometimes act as a bridge into the bonus wheel:

  • Chunk’s Truffle Shuffle: overlay wilds added across reels
  • Data’s Colossal Symbols: a 3×3 symbol that breaks into matching symbols
  • Mikey’s Hidden Treasure: stacked wilds or full wild reels
  • Mouth’s Lucky Coins: mystery coins revealing matching symbols
  • Sloth’s Win Spin: super-stacked Jolly Roger symbols
  • One-Eyed Willy’s Bonus Boost: extra bonus symbols added

Once the wheel is triggered, it can land on one of six bonus rounds:

  • Fratelli Hideout: pick three keys for cash, exit, or tunnel rewards
  • Skeleton Organ: pick symbols with multipliers, upgrades, and key extensions
  • Super Sloth Free Spins: modified reels with symbol pushes and upgrades
  • Goonies Go Wild Free Spins: top symbols convert into wilds
  • Inferno Free Spins: 1 to 3 reels turn fully wild
  • One-Eyed Willy’s Treasure: multiplier bonus that builds until a trap ends it

Separate from all of that, the Jackpot King Deluxe feature can trigger with 5 Jackpot King symbols on an active payline. This starts a crown collection sequence where crown symbols accumulate during the feature. Reaching 15 crowns unlocks the Wheel King stage, where a prize wheel awards one of several outcomes, including the top progressive tier.

There’s no bonus buy feature. Some bonus rounds include collect-or-continue choices, where you can take the current win or move into another feature. Free spins only come through the Prize Wheel, and the modifiers, wheel, and jackpot feature can all connect within the same flow.

Symbols and paytable

The Goonies Jackpot King uses a 5×3 layout with 20 fixed paylines, so each spin has 15 symbol positions. The paytable uses 4 lower royal symbols, 4 higher treasure/pirate symbols, a wild, a Jolly Roger symbol, bonus scatters, and Jackpot King symbols.

The lower-paying symbols are the royals: J, Q, K, and A. For three, four, or five of a kind, they pay:

  • J: 4x, 10x, or 50x the stake ($2, $5, or $25 on a $0.50 bet)
  • Q: 4x, 10x, or 50x the stake ($2, $5, or $25 on a $0.50 bet)
  • K: 8x, 40x, or 100x the stake ($4, $20, or $50 on a $0.50 bet)
  • A: 8x, 40x, or 100x the stake ($4, $20, or $50 on a $0.50 bet)

The higher regular symbols are the scales, skeleton, ship, and treasure chest. For three, four, or five of a kind, they pay:

  • Scales: 10x, 60x, or 200x the stake ($5, $30, or $100 on a $0.50 bet)
  • Skeleton: 10x, 60x, or 200x the stake ($5, $30, or $100 on a $0.50 bet)
  • Ship: 20x, 80x, or 300x the stake ($10, $40, or $150 on a $0.50 bet)
  • Treasure chest: 20x, 80x, or 300x the stake ($10, $40, or $150 on a $0.50 bet)

The wild is one of the top-paying symbols and also substitutes for the regular paying symbols. It pays from two of a kind. The Jolly Roger has the same payout structure and can also pay from two of a kind:

  • Wild: 2x, 40x, 100x, or 500x the stake ($1, $20, $50, or $250 on a $0.50 bet)
  • Jolly Roger: 2x, 40x, 100x, or 500x the stake ($1, $20, $50, or $250 on a $0.50 bet)

The biggest fixed paytable result comes from five wilds or five Jolly Rogers, paying 500x the stake. On a $0.50 bet, that’s $250.

How to play The Goonies Jackpot King slot

Start by opening the game and checking the control panel under the reels. The Goonies Jackpot King uses a 5×3 layout with 20 fixed paylines, so you don’t need to choose paylines before playing.

First, set your bet with the stake controls. Use the arrows near the bet display to raise or lower your total stake per spin. Next, press the spin button, the glowing circle with a green arrow on the right side of the display. Wins are paid from left to right across the fixed paylines, and any win from that spin is added to your balance automatically.

Use autoplay if you want the game to run several spins with the same bet. The autoplay menu can run 10 to 100 rounds.

What is The Goonies Jackpot King slot?

The Goonies Jackpot King is a 5×3 video slot from Blueprint Gaming based on The Goonies. It uses 20 fixed paylines and combines bonus rounds with the Jackpot King progressive feature.

What is the RTP in The Goonies Jackpot King?

The Goonies Jackpot King RTP is 96.06% in the standard version. Some casinos run lower settings around 93%-94%, so it’s worth checking the paytable before playing.

How does the Jackpot King feature work?

The Jackpot King feature starts when 5 Jackpot King symbols land on an active payline. During the bonus, you collect crown symbols, and reaching 15 crowns unlocks a prize wheel where the progressive jackpots are awarded.

How do you trigger bonus features in The Goonies Jackpot King?

Most bonus rounds come from landing 3 or more bonus scatter symbols, which activate the Prize Wheel. The wheel then selects one of six features, including free spins, pick bonuses, and multiplier rounds.
